My first thought was to leave well alone - as users would recognise it's
niche. However, on reading your link, I think you may have a point. The name
has been around for some years and no-one tried to start a legal battle, but
in these litigious times, who know? You could certainly ask KDE e.V for
advice, as they have a legal team.
You could, of course, change it to KMidi - but there used to be a KMidi as
well as a KMid. I don't know how you'd feel about that. Checking up, it
looks as though KMidi was unmaintained in 2003, so probably few users remember
it (http://lists.kde.org/?l=kde-core-devel&m=105403839631912&w=2). It could
be the solution to your problem.
